Unearthing Lost Treasures: The Rediscovery of Ancient Technology
The process of rediscovering ancient technology is akin to unearthing buried treasures, where each artifact tells a story of human achievement and resilience. Archaeologists and historians have dedicated their lives to piecing together the remnants of past civilizations, often stumbling upon remarkable inventions that had long been forgotten. The discovery of ancient manuscripts, tools, and structures has provided invaluable insights into how these societies operated and thrived.
For example, the unearthing of Roman aqueducts has not only shed light on their engineering prowess but also on their understanding of hydraulics and urban planning. In recent years, advancements in technology have further accelerated this rediscovery process. Techniques such as ground-penetrating radar and 3D scanning have allowed researchers to explore sites without disturbing the ground, revealing hidden structures and artifacts that were previously inaccessible.
This non-invasive approach has led to significant breakthroughs in understanding ancient technologies, as seen in the exploration of lost cities like Pompeii and Machu Picchu. Each new discovery adds another layer to the rich narrative of human innovation, reminding society that the past is not merely a series of events but a continuous dialogue between generations.

The Remarkable Resurgence of Ancient Inventions
| Technology | Year of Invention | Resurgence |
|---|---|---|
| Concrete | Ancient Rome | Used in modern construction |
| Aqueducts | Ancient Rome | Inspiration for modern water supply systems |
| Archimedes’ Screw | Ancient Greece | Used in modern irrigation systems |
| Windmills | Ancient Persia | Used for renewable energy production |

The Surprising Advancements of Ancient Civilizations
The advancements made by ancient civilizations often surpass modern expectations, revealing a depth of knowledge that continues to astonish researchers today. For instance, the intricate water management systems developed by the Indus Valley Civilization demonstrate an advanced understanding of hydraulics that was not replicated until centuries later. Similarly, the astronomical observations made by ancient Mesopotamians laid the groundwork for modern astronomy, showcasing their sophisticated grasp of celestial movements.
These surprising advancements challenge preconceived notions about technological progress being solely a product of modernity. Instead, they highlight a continuum of innovation that spans millennia, emphasizing that human creativity knows no bounds when it comes to solving problems and adapting to changing environments.
The Challenges of Deciphering and Understanding Ancient Technology
Despite significant progress in understanding ancient technology, challenges remain in deciphering its complexities. Many artifacts have been damaged or altered over time due to natural decay or human intervention, complicating efforts to reconstruct their original functions. Additionally, language barriers pose obstacles when interpreting inscriptions or texts related to technological practices.
Moreover, cultural biases can influence interpretations of ancient technologies. Researchers must navigate these biases carefully to avoid imposing contemporary values on past societies. Acknowledging the context in which these technologies were developed is essential for gaining an accurate understanding of their significance.

FAQs
What is technology lost and rediscovered?
Technology lost and rediscovered refers to the process of a technology or knowledge being forgotten or lost over time, only to be later rediscovered and utilized again.
What are some examples of technology lost and rediscovered?
Examples of technology lost and rediscovered include ancient building techniques, such as Roman concrete, which was rediscovered and found to be more durable than modern concrete. Another example is the use of traditional herbal remedies in medicine, which have been rediscovered and studied for their potential health benefits.
Why does technology get lost and rediscovered?
Technology can get lost and rediscovered due to a variety of reasons, including changes in societal needs, cultural shifts, and the loss of knowledge or documentation over time. Additionally, advancements in technology can sometimes lead to the abandonment of older techniques, only for them to be rediscovered later for their unique benefits.
How does the rediscovery of lost technology benefit society?
The rediscovery of lost technology can benefit society by providing alternative solutions to modern challenges, offering insights into sustainable and environmentally friendly practices, and preserving cultural heritage. Additionally, rediscovered technologies can inspire innovation and creativity in various fields.
What are the challenges in rediscovering lost technology?
Challenges in rediscovering lost technology include the lack of documentation or historical records, the need for specialized knowledge or skills, and the integration of rediscovered technology with modern practices and regulations. Additionally, cultural and ethical considerations may arise when rediscovering traditional knowledge from indigenous communities.
